Pagination in the Quillbridge public API uses opaque cursors, never raw offsets. Cursors are HMAC-signed server-side; clients cannot enumerate records by tampering. Page size caps at 100. Review any endpoint that accepts a cursor for signature verification before data access. The threat model and cursor format spec live on the internal page below.

wiki page, kahog-hahig: https://vault.zemvargrid.internal/display/deploy/repo/settings/merge_requests/job/settings/6f3b933774dbc5320a4daa18

### Recovery: consent banner config lockout

If your plugin loses access to the Fernwick consent banner config after the v3 rollout, don't panic — the account recovery flow is quick. Re-register your plugin handle, wait for the sync tick (about two minutes), then restore settings from the escrow snapshot. Opening that snapshot requires the recovery passphrase shown just below this paragraph.

recovery phrase for taweg-tahag: julvan-kelax-rusion-gorox-praox-norax-ulavan-lamion-fendor-casath-pelmir-pelix-quenix-praion

### Crash Pipeline Overview — Stonewick Mobile

Crashes from the Stonewick app flow through the Ashgrove ingest service, get symbolicated, then land in the Tallyfern dashboard. Relevant knobs: `ASHGROVE_BATCH_SIZE` (keep at 200), `ASHGROVE_RETRY_MAX` (3), and `SYMBOLICATE_TIMEOUT_MS` (8000). If symbolication backlogs exceed ten minutes, page the on-call. New ingest nodes must authenticate to the symbol store before processing anything; the store credential goes in the env file on the line directly below.

secret setting of kagep-kajep: ARCHIVE_KEY3=481

Onboarding: cron → Loomflow migration

We are retiring host-level cron on the Bramleigh fleet and moving all scheduled jobs into Loomflow, our workflow engine. Release managers should confirm each migrated job has a Loomflow DAG, a retry policy, and an owner tag before sign-off. Legacy crontabs stay read-only for one release cycle. Unlocking the Loomflow admin tenant during cutover requires the recovery passphrase, which appears directly below this paragraph.

strongbox words: druath-quenael